Summary of the Quality Inspector:
Inspect parts per written instruction supplied by customer or CER Management as effectively and efficiently as possible



Essential Duties and Responsibilities of the Quality Inspector:
  • Inspects designated materials by confirming specifications; conducting visual or dimensional inspection; rejecting and recording unacceptable materials
  • Documents inspection results by completing reports and logs
  • Maintains safe and healthy work environment by following standards and procedures; complying with legal regulations


Education and Experience of the Quality Inspector:
  • High School Diploma / GED preferred
  • MUST BE ABLE TO LIFT UP TO 40 LBS. CONTINUOUSLY THROUGHOUT SHIFT
  • Previous inspection experience preferred
  • Must have reliable transportation
  • Must be able to stand for long hours
  • Able to read and write
